Insérez VLC dans vos pages WEB !

January 7, 2008 on 5:13 pm | In General, Javascript, VLC, actu informatique, developpement, geek style, softs |

Tout le monde connait la puissance de VLC, le célebre lecteur multimédia développé à l’origine grâce à un projet de l’école Centrale, puis offert au monde open-source et qui permet de lire pratiquement tous les formats videos. Aujourdhui, VLC est devenu un projet international, qui rassemble une grosse communauté et est supporté par de nombreuses entreprises dont Free qui a basé beaucoup de ses services sur ce petit bijou et a aussi largement contribué à son développement.

Mais VLC, plus qu’un ’simple’ lecteur, est aussi une véritable plate forme multimédia de réencodage et de diffusion, qui permet de transformer et de diffuser des flux audios ou videos de multiples facons. Par exemple, grace à VLC, vous pouvez capturer le flux de votre webcam ou de votre tuner TV et le diffuser sur Internet, en format MPEG2 par exemple, ou meme h264 ou Flash (FLV) si votre processeur (et porte monnaie) le permet. Vous pouvez également ajouter des filtres, sous titres et appliquer si vous le souhaitez des transformations aux images…

Depuis peu, il est également possible d’intégrer directement le player VLC dans des pages web, à l’instar d’autres players comme WindowsMediaPlayer par exemple, ce grâce à l’équipe de VLC, qui a travaillé dur pour créer un ActiveX (pour Internet Explorer) et un plugin pour Mozilla, lesquels disposent desormais d’une nouvelles API unifiée, qui permet de les controler facilement en Javascript. Nous allons maintenant pouvoir intégrer le player VLC directement dans des pages web, et exploiter toutes ces possibilités : lecture haute definition, mais aussi sous titrage, réencodage, enregistrement, diffusion…

Pour profiter de ces possibilités, vous devez installer au moins un des deux plugins pour votre navigateur. Pour ce faire, il suffit de cocher ces options pendant l’installation de VLC.

Je viens de développer une petite librairie Javascript qui permet à n’importe quel webmaster d’insérer facilement le lecteur VLC dans ses pages web, en ajoutant en plus quelques boutons de controle : play, stop, volume, seekbar… vous pouvez trouver cette lib sur http://code.revolunet.com/VLCjs/FR et un exemple simple ici : http://code.revolunet.com/VLCjs/VLCjs/example.html

autre exemple plus complet : http://vlc.revolunet.com

J’espere que cela permettra une diffusion plus large de ce merveilleux plugin !

Attention, installez plutot la verison 0.8.6d (derniere stable) plutot que la 0.8.6c qui souffre d’une serieuse vulnérabilité au niveau sécurité !

Le site de VLC : http://www.videolan.org

Le forum : http://forum.videolan.org

et le wiki de plus en plus complet : http://wiki.videolan.org

J’attends vos feedbacks, merci ;)

9 Comments »

RSS feed for comments on this post. TrackBack URI

  1. Ca fonctionne super bien.

    Comment by krusaf — 9 January 2008 #

  2. cooool, thanx ;)

    Comment by Juju — 9 January 2008 #

  3. Super, mais a quand la meme solution sans demandé a l’utilisateur d’installé VLC ? juste le controle active X qui fais tout serais super.

    Comment by thomas — 10 January 2008 #

  4. normalement sous IE une invite propose a l’utilisateur d’installer l’activex… sous mozilla je n’ai pas encore de solution, si quelqu’un a une idée…

    Comment by Juju — 10 January 2008 #

  5. Bonjour,
    Merci pour votre développement qui comble un manque pour intégrer VLC dans une page web.

    Je souhaiterai dans Internet Explorer et Firefox mettre directement en play un fichier vidéo en mpeg2ts.
    dans le lecteur sans cliquer sur “try any uri or local file”, comment faut-il faire ?

    Avec IE, cela fonctionne avec code :

    Cela ne fonctionne pas avec Firefox j’ai comme message : “nothing in playlist” ?

    Merci d’avance pour votre aide,

    Francis

    Comment by FALCK — 28 January 2008 #

  6. Essayez ma nouvelle lib : VLCcontrols : http://code.revolunet.com/VLCcontrols

    Comment by Juju — 30 January 2008 #

  7. Toujours pas de solution pour l’erreur R6034 sous Firefox ?

    Comment by Corpo — 20 February 2008 #

  8. l’erreur R6034 ? mais qu’est-ce donc ? detaillez moi le souci

    Comment by Juju — 20 February 2008 #

  9. Ceci: http://pollosky.files.wordpress.com/2007/12/runtime-error.jpg

    L’erreur qui se produit au premier lancement du plugin Vlc sous Firefox … c’est une sombre histoire d’appel de DLL sans utiliser de manifest (encore un truc de sécurité microsoft …)

    Le plugin fonctionne très bien par la suite, mais ça ne fait pas très classe pour les visiteurs :’(

    Comment by Corpo — 20 February 2008 #

Leave a comment

XHTML: <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>

Powered by WordPress with Pool theme design by Borja Fernandez.
Entries and comments feeds. Valid XHTML and CSS. ^Top^